There are two types of activity-level Open Plan fields that you can add to PM Compass.
Codes
User-defined fields or UDFs
To add and access these fields in PM Compass, you must first define these codes in Open Plan.
In Open Plan, you define the activity code in the Code Files grid on the Files tab of the Project Properties dialog box.

On the other hand, you define the UDFs by utilizing the User Defined Fields dialog box.

After the fields are defined in Open Plan, you can then add these fields in PM Compass using the Source Fields tab under the Schedule area on the User Defined Data form.
